Road safety slogans
To start with a road safety campaign it is very important to have a proper slogan on road safety. Selected road safety slogan for campaign will be used on posters, billboards, videos…
Here is collection of some road traffic slogans:
- Alert today – Alive tomorrow.
- Normal speed meets every need.
- Anyone driving slower than you is an idiot, and anyone going faster than you is a maniac.
- The best drivers are aware that they must be beware
- If you know you are driving to your death –would you still drive so fast?
- You can’t get home, unless you’re safe.
- Night doubles traffic troubles.
- Hug your kids at home, but belt them in the car.
- Safety is not automatic, think about it.
- Leave sooner, drive slower, live longer.
- Slow down! Your family will be waiting for you.

Driving is a huge responsibility that must be learned in steps and practiced over and over. We have to drive safely, obey the traffic laws, and respect the rights of other drivers. Not only should we concentrate on our own driving, we should also be well aware of the other vehicles around us. Driving safely also includes how and where we park our car. Passengers in our car put their safety in our hands and expect us to drive safe as well.
We shouldn’t be stressed, tired, or distracted; driving should be our only focus. We need to be both mentally and physically capable of controlling our vehicle.
It is our responsibility, as a driver, to know the laws governing driving privileges. Driver improvement course will helps us a lot.
Remember, driving is a privilege, NOT a right. Finally, safe driving requires a good attitude.
